The Business Register Agency (APR) has set new deadlines for the filing of financial reports in line with the Law on Accountancy. The deadline for the filing of a regular annual financial report is now August 4 instead of June 30.
The deadline for the filing of consolidated annual financial reports is September 3 instead of July 31.

The deadline for the filing of extraordinary financial reports is June 5, under the condition that the deadline for the filing of those reports expired during the state of emergency.
The deadline for the filing of regular annual financial reports by legal entities, whose business year differs from the calendar year, is August 4, under the condition that the deadline for the filing of those reports expired during the state of emergency or that it expires by May 31.
“In line with the decree on determining the deadlines in administrative procedures during the state of emergency, the deadline for the given activity resumes on the date immediately following the date of the revocation of the state of emergency,” the Business Registers agency says.
The publication of the registrar’s decision, which was made during the state of emergency, is considered completed 15 days after the termination of the state of emergency, so the deadline for filing an appeal begins on the first following day.
